    I'm still having a problem I had with 3.0; the jog wheels don't work correctly. Whenever a track is playing and I move the wheel very quickly, traktor "grabs" the track for a brief second as if it was going to start a scratch normally. But then traktor "lets go" after a brief instant and the track plays out, even though I never take my hand off the jog wheel. The vci and traktor both register that midi data is being sent when I keep my hand on the jog but nothing happens if I try to manipulate the track further. To start a new scratch I have to take my hand off the jog wheel and put it down again.

    This only happens when I move the wheel very quickly when the track is playing out normally. Otherwise, scratch works fine.

    I think traktor might be recognizing the fast inputs as some kind of pitch bend. I think this because when this problem happens, the box indicating the + or - pitch briefly changes, and this box does not change when scratch works normally.

    Using windows 7, vci firmware 1.3, traktor 1.2.4

    The Fader FX mode still turns off after using either the Echo or Slice buttons. I’m running Windows 7, VCI firmware 1.3 and Traktor 1.2.4.

    I seamed to have fixed this issue by adding/editing the following commands but I haven’t had enough time to thoroughly test it to see if it causes other problems.

    Added 2 Modifier 5 commands and mapped them to the Fader FX button:
    Modifier 5 In button direct if M5=0 then set to M5=5
    Modifier 5 In button direct if M5=5 then set to M5=0

    I changed the conditions for the three existing Modifier 2 Increase by 1 commands that were already mapped to each Echo & Slice button to only work under the following conditions:
    M5=5 (ensures that the Fader FX is activated) and M3=0 (ensures that you are not in juggle mode)

    You have to make this change for each of the four buttons but it will work the same no matter what deck you’re using.

    I believe modifier 5 is currently used to activate the sampler but my sampler functionality seams sound.
